Bring: sunscreen, minimum 2L water, electrolyte replacements, hearty snacks, lunch and beverages of choice
Note: Small Soft sided coolers fit into the kayaks more easily - feel free to bring more than one.
Wear: Hat, Sunglasses, sun protectant clothing, water shoes or old tennise shoes - Crocs and flip flops are not acceptable
Note: we also suggest a car bag for post paddle - dry towel to sit on, dry clothes (things that will make the ride home more comfy)
